摘要 提出了LSP-DOA路由协议.该协议继承了DOA算法的局部路由修复的优点,基于Two-Ray无线传播模型和Friis公式计算链路的稳定性,并构造一个阈值;当链路稳定性小于阈值时,便发出警告,启动路由发现寻找可以及时替换即将中断的链路的新路径.仿真结果表明,与路由协议AODV,DSR和DOA相比,LSP-DOA路由协议提高了系统分组投递率、路由修复成功率和平均路径长度,降低了控制开销和平均端到端延时,能够长时间维持稳定高效的活跃路径,改善了网络整体性能.Abstract:An LSP-DOA routing protocol was proposed, in which the DOA algorithm’s advantages in local routing repairing were inherited. In this protocol, the link stability was calculated based on the Two-Ray radio propagation model and Friis formula, and a threshold value was set. When the link stability was less than the threshold value, a warning would be triggered and the route discovery process was started in order to find out a new path to replace the link which might be interrupted. Simulation results showed that the LSP-DOA routing protocol could reduce control overhead and end-to-end delay, improve packet delivery ratio, route repair success and average route length, maintain a stable efficient route for a long time, thus improve the network performance by comparing with DOA, AODV and DSR.
